**Forecast models from multiple sources converge on an overnight low near 22–24°C for Shanghai on September 15, 2026, driven by typical mid-September radiative cooling under partly cloudy to overcast skies and steady northeast winds of 5–12 mph.** These conditions limit daytime heating while allowing moderate nocturnal heat loss, consistent with the seasonal decline from summer peaks. Historical baselines place mid-September average lows around 20–23°C, with no active typhoons or strong frontal systems disrupting the pattern. Recent observations show daytime highs near 28–30°C and dew points supporting efficient cooling after sunset. Market-implied odds favoring 24°C or 23°C reflect trader assessment of these stable conditions and limited upside for colder readings absent unexpected clear skies or wind shifts. Official station data from the China Meteorological Administration will resolve the market once final minimums are recorded.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the lowest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=zspd
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
